  • The main troop (Winston family) was in the back bedrooms behind the tan wall. The gorillas that were out in the enclosure were Franklin ("Frank" 14) and Monroe (11) part of the Winston family, a bachelor troop. Both are still considered "black backs". Even though Frank is still a boy he is 400lbs (his dad Paul Donn 450+lbs) and if he wanted to catch the dog he would have. I've followed Frank since he was born, and knowing his personality he just wanted to chase the dog out of the enclosure mostly. Looking at the video there are periods where both Frank and the dog stop and stare at each other. If Frank wanted to catch the dog he would have.     • The silverback wouldn’t physically attack the dog unless it was being an active, serious threat, I.e., physically making/attempting an assault on the females or young. Gorillas are fairly tolerant of outsiders as long as they keep a healthy distance and aren’t acting aggressively. The silverback knows he can handle a dog that’s 1/5th his size. He’s not going to waste his energy pummeling it.
